Medical Staffing Challenges & Solutions in a Dynamic Landscape

The present healthcare field faces significant staffing shortages, intensified by factors like burnout, an aging workforce, and rising patient volume. Securing qualified medical professionals, doctors, and support personnel has become more hard, particularly in remote areas. To address this, clinics are exploring multiple strategies. These include:

  • Providing competitive pay and perks.
  • Developing innovative scheduling arrangements to improve work-life balance.
  • Directing in digital tools to simplify workflows and reduce administrative workload.
  • Working with schools to build the next generation of medical staff.
  • Employing agency staffing support to fill immediate shortfalls.

Ultimately, a strategic method that focuses on staff well-being, career development, and innovative recruitment practices is necessary for maintaining a reliable healthcare staffing level in this changing environment.
